South African teenagers are actively abandoning the traditional search engine for artificial intelligence-driven skincare advice, marking a distinct shift in how the continent’s youth consume digital information. This behavioral change signals a broader transformation in African digital markets, where user experience is beginning to outweigh brand loyalty. The move reflects a growing demand for personalized, instant solutions in a market that has long relied on generic online queries.
The Rise of Personalized Digital Health
Youth demographics in Johannesburg and Cape Town are increasingly turning to AI chatbots and image-recognition apps to diagnose skin conditions and recommend products. These tools offer immediate, tailored advice that traditional search results often fail to provide efficiently. The shift is driven by a desire for precision and speed in an era where attention spans are shrinking rapidly.
This trend highlights a critical opportunity for African tech developers to create localized solutions that address specific regional needs. Skin types, climate conditions, and available products in South Africa differ significantly from those in Europe or North America. Localized AI models that understand these nuances can capture a loyal user base that global giants might overlook.
For Nigerian developers, this serves as a compelling case study in product-market fit. Understanding local consumer behavior is essential for building scalable digital health platforms. The success of AI skincare in South Africa suggests that niche applications can thrive if they solve immediate, tangible problems for users.
Challenges to Google’s Dominance
Google has long held a near-monopoly on search traffic in Africa, but its dominance is facing new competition from specialized AI tools. These emerging platforms offer interactive experiences that feel more like consultations than simple data retrieval. Users report higher satisfaction rates when AI provides actionable steps rather than a list of hyperlinks.
The traditional search model requires users to sift through multiple sources to find relevant information. This process can be time-consuming and often leads to information overload. AI tools streamline this by synthesizing data and presenting a single, coherent recommendation based on user input.
For African internet users, data costs remain a significant barrier to entry. AI apps that optimize data usage or offer offline capabilities can gain a competitive edge. This efficiency is crucial in markets where mobile data prices can fluctuate wildly, affecting how often users engage with digital services.

Regulatory Frameworks and Data Privacy
As AI tools collect more personal data, the need for robust regulatory frameworks becomes apparent. South Africa’s Protection of Personal Information Act (POPIA) provides a baseline for data privacy, but it may need to evolve to address AI-specific challenges. Ensuring that user data is used transparently and securely is crucial for maintaining trust.
African regulators must work together to create harmonized standards for AI adoption. This can reduce friction for tech companies expanding across borders and provide users with consistent protections. Collaboration between governments and the private sector is essential for developing effective regulatory policies.
Data sovereignty is another key consideration for African nations. Ensuring that user data is stored and processed locally can boost the digital economy and reduce reliance on foreign servers. This can also help governments gain better insights into consumer behavior and market trends.
